Tata Curvv Could Offer These 5 Features Over Citroen Basalt

Tata Curvv Could Offer These 5 Features Over Citroen Basalt

Two new mass-market SUV coupes are making their way to Indian roads: the Tata Curvv and the Citroen Basalt. The Tata Curvv is set to debut on August 7 in its electric avatar, while the Citroen Basalt marks Citroen’s fifth product in the Indian market. Although both automakers have not fully disclosed details about their latest products, recent teasers have provided some insights. Here are five features the Tata Curvv is expected to offer over the Citroen Basalt.

1. Bigger Screens

The Tata Curvv will feature a 12.3-inch touchscreen infotainment system and a 10.25-inch digital driver's display, both borrowed from the Nexon EV. In contrast, the Citroen Basalt is expected to come with a 10.2-inch infotainment system and a 7-inch digital driver's display. If you prefer larger screens, the Tata Curvv will better suit your needs.

2. Panoramic Sunroof

The unveiling of the Tata Curvv confirmed that it will include a panoramic sunroof, a feature that enhances the cabin experience. There has been no indication of a sunroof, even a single-pane unit, in the teasers for the Citroen Basalt.

3. Premium Speakers

The Tata Curvv is expected to come with a 9-speaker system, including a subwoofer, likely provided by JBL, a feature already present in other Tata models like the Harrier and Safari. The Citroen Basalt, on the other hand, is anticipated to have a non-branded audio system.

4. Ventilated Seats

Ventilated front seats, useful during peak summer seasons, are expected in the Tata Curvv. Tata already offers this feature in most of its SUVs, including the Punch EV, Nexon, Safari, and Harrier, making it likely for the Curvv duo as well. The Citroen Basalt is likely to miss this feature.

5. ADAS

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) are expected in the Tata Curvv, as confirmed by various spy shots. The Curvv might include features such as adaptive cruise control, lane keep assist, forward collision warning and blind spot view monitor. The Citroen Basalt is not expected to feature any ADAS technology.

Expected Price and Rivals

  • Tata Curvv ICE: Expected starting price of Rs 10.50 lakh.

  • Tata Curvv EV: Expected starting price of Rs 20 lakh (ex-showroom).

  • Citroen Basalt: Expected starting price of Rs 10 lakh (ex-showroom).

Both the SUV coupes will serve as stylish alternatives to compact SUVs like the Hyundai Creta, Maruti Grand Vitara, Skoda Kushaq, Honda Elevate.
